When should i take my blood pressure medicine

Effectively managing high blood pressure is indeed vital. A key question arises: is morning or evening better for medication? While evolving research suggests benefits for evening dosing for many, the optimal time is highly personalized. Understanding influencing factors is crucial for effective treatment, starting today.

Morning vs. Evening: Evidence and Considerations

Historically, morning dosing was common. However, recent studies point to potential advantages for evening administration.

Morning Dosing

  • Adherence: Morning intake aligns with daily routines, aiding consistency.
  • Diuretics: “Water pills” are best taken in the morning to prevent frequent nighttime urination and sleep disruption. If taken twice, the second dose should be at least six hours before bed.

Evening/Bedtime Dosing

Emerging research emphasizes benefits of evening or bedtime intake for many, impacting cardiovascular outcomes.

  • 24-Hour Control: Cochrane reviews suggest evening dosing may provide slightly better 24-hour blood pressure control, though confidence in all specific results varies.
  • Reduced Cardiovascular Risks: Strong evidence, including European Heart Journal findings, indicates bedtime medication significantly lowers risks of heart attacks and strokes. The Peoples Pharmacy also notes improved BP control and reduced event likelihood.
  • Nocturnal Hypertension: Evening doses can more effectively manage blood pressure during critical nighttime hours, especially for “non-dippers” (those whose BP doesn’t dip normally at night), which is linked to higher cardiovascular risk.

Why Timing Matters: Circadian Rhythms

The body’s natural circadian rhythms influence blood pressure throughout the day. Evening medication can better counteract nighttime or early morning blood pressure peaks, which are often associated with higher risks.

Personalized Medical Advice is Essential

No single “best” time exists. Your healthcare provider determines your optimal schedule based on:

  • Medication Type: Different drugs have varied actions.
  • BP Patterns: Ambulatory monitoring (ABPM) reveals your unique 24-hour rhythm.
  • Side Effects: Timing adjustments can mitigate issues like drowsiness.
  • Adherence: A consistent schedule fitting your lifestyle is paramount.

Always follow your doctor’s regimen. Do not stop or alter medication timing without consultation, even if blood pressure appears stable. Stability means the medication is working, not that it’s unneeded.

Home Blood Pressure Monitoring

Regular home monitoring helps assess treatment effectiveness. Your doctor will advise on timing readings relative to your medication.

While evening dosing shows potential for reduced cardiovascular risks for many, individual needs vary, particularly for diuretics. Your doctor will determine your optimal blood pressure medication timing through a personalized approach, considering your specific medication, BP patterns, and health goals. Consistent adherence to their recommended schedule is crucial for effective hypertension management and long-term health.
